First-ever Global Thermal Think Tank to take place in Germany

A gathering of world Thermal industry leaders will take place 13-14 October at Hotel an der Therme in Bad Orb, Germany.

The invitation-only Global Thermal Think Tank is the first-ever event designed to provide an opportunity for sharing knowledge and ideas on how to grow and enhance the hot springs industry across the world.

The event is timed to coincide with the Global wellness Summit in Kitzbühel, Austria, which takes place 17-19 October as well as the pre-Summit tour to Austria’s largest thermal bathing facility, Aqua Dome, on 15 October.

Organisers said while there will be extensive opportunities during the GWS to discuss the hot springs industry – including GWS pre- and post-summit hot springs tours – they felt that a full-day gathering before the Summit would provide a focused opportunity to discuss key industry issues.

Topics to be discussed include global hot springs consumer research, bathin biome research, global cultural approaches to hot springs, hot springs business best practice, hot springs and the transformation economy, and global hot springs marketing collaboration.

Confirmed attendees include Marc Cohen, who heads up the Australasian Wellness Association; Toskana World CEO and co-owner Marion Schneider; Charles Davidson, CEO and co-founder of Australia’s Peninsula Hot Springs; and Mark Hennebry and Mike Wallace of the UK’s Danubius Hotel Group; about 20 people in total are expected to attend the invitation-only event.

“Toskana Therme Bad Orb and Hotel an der Therme Bad Orb are hosting this event as they are a hot spring, as they are not so far apart from Längenfeld where Aqua Dome is located and as they are very close to the Frankfurt airport,” said Schneider.
